Ready 2 Ride Powersports Vehicle Data Added to ACES
The Automotive Aftermarket Industry Association (AAIA) released a complete set of powersports applications as part of the industry standard vehicle configuration database.

Battery Analyzer with Enhanced Data Collection, Reporting
Interstate Batteries has introduced its third generation ED-18 battery analyzer, a hand-held device that provides additional comprehensive and expeditious battery testing analysis that’s great for techs.
